By collaborating with MIMOS, SC will be able to leverage new technology to process a higher volume of data from a variety of sources beyond the traditional data sets, facilitate the usage of RegTech or technology to enhance regulatory effectiveness, and build Malaysia’s Big Data capability in the capital market.
SC is one of the first among its peers in the ASEAN region to implement and develop advance analytics to aid and complement its regulatory work.
The MoU was signed by SC Chairman Tan Sri Dato’ Seri Ranjit Ajit Singh and MIMOS Chief Executive Officer Datuk Abdul Wahab Abdullah at the SC building today.
Ranjit said that in order to further enhance SC’s risk assessment, surveillance and supervision capabilities, the regulator has set out to further develop and adopt RegTech solutions to meet the regulatory challenges and deliver on regulatory outcomes.
“To achieve this, we need up-to-date, comprehensive and quality data with advanced analytical capabilities to support a more fact-based, insight-driven approach to surveillance, supervision and research. This collaboration between SC and MIMOS will provide SC with the technology capabilities to harvest and process a high volume of both structured and unstructured data, enable more accurate scenario analysis and horizon scanning to generate better insights,” said Ranjit.
Abdul Wahab said: “MIMOS is privileged to be a strategic partner of the SC in RegTech development and this MoU lays the groundwork for deeper collaboration between MIMOS and SC in building big data capability for the country.”
